HYPR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2023 in Review

42 of the 6,301 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Hyperfine (HYPR) for Q3 2023, worth a combined $22.1M — up 12% from $19.7M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 9 funds opened new HYPR positions and 3 closed out — a net gain of 6 holders — while 11 added to existing stakes and 4 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Vanguard Group, adding an estimated $2.5M. The largest seller was Jane Street, exiting entirely with an estimated $40.6K sold.
